Toll evader with life sentence to stand retrial
A court in central Henan Province today decided to retry a man who evaded 3.68 million yuan (US$555,570) in toll fees using fake military documents and was sentenced to life imprisonment because the convict revealed that he had some accomplices, Xinhua reported.
The Intermediate People's Court in Pingdingshan City said Shi Jianfeng used two fake military truck plates, military driver licenses, and other documents to do transportation business and dodged 3.68 million yuan in toll fees from May 2008 to January 2009.
Shi was sentenced to life imprisonment for fraud in the first trial -- the country's first life sentence for such a violation.
The Pingdingshan count said on its website they reviewed Shi's case yesterday and Shi confessed that he had some accomplices. Based on this new development, the court decided to have a new trial.
